Most of the world?s population now lives in cities; we are witnessing an astonishing and unprecedented process of urbanization on a planetary scale. The sheer complexity of this massive movement has put into question the validity of traditional urban design concepts. It is increasingly urgent for architects to think about how cities should be designed.Against the conventional wisdom that cities are hopelessly complex, informal networks beyond the reach of any design model, this program fundamentally believes in the power of the architectural imagination to create sustainable urban designs for the twenty-first century and beyond.The program requires attendance in the fall, spring, and summer terms.
Eligibility & Entry Requirement
Academic Requirements:
- Applicants must have completed bachelors degree from an accredited university
- Submit official transcripts of all previous education completed
- Official transcripts must be evaluated by an accredited agency like WES or ECE
- Submit a portfolio of 15-35 individual uploads
- Submit a letter of recommendation
- Submit a personal statement
- Submit English Langauge Proficiency test scores
English Language Requirements:
- TOEFL: minimum 92 in iBT
- IELTS: minimum 7
- Duolingo: minimum 115
